Effects of general versus subarachnoid anaesthesia on circadian melatonin rhythm and postoperative delirium in elderly patients undergoing hip fracture surgery: A prospective cohort clinical trial

Yanan Song et al.

Summary: This study compared the impact of subarachnoid anesthesia (SA) and general anesthesia (GA) on melatonin secretion, sleep circadian rhythm, and postoperative delirium in elderly hip fracture surgery patients. Results showed that SA had less disruption on melatonin rhythm and sleep patterns, and lower incidence of postoperative delirium compared to GA.
